What legal rights do we have when being told an associate who is in too much pain to do light duty (following W/C accident), leaves work and assists another individual in changing a motor in his pickup truck? If we can prove this happened, can we terminate the associate? What if he is only "working on" the motor and didn't actually move it?

Light-duty restrictions apply around the clock; if you have an employee with physical restrictions, he/she must comply with them even when not at work.

You are safest, to avoid retaliation claims, by furnishing your carrier with the information you have, and your suspicions, and let them investigate it.

I agree with Jim. Bring this information to the attention of the carrier. If you really have a strong case, workers compensation fraud is a crime in most states. Some states have workers compensation fraud units and others let the district attorney's office handle the matter. You can always refer the matter to them.
